From what I’ve heard from people close to Tecstar, the issue wasn’t VINs directly. The issue was paying tax on the manufacture of a vehicle. Apparently UP bought VINs from Shelby that were stamped and destined for cars but never used. These VINs never had a manufacture tax paid on them. When UP added the Shelby VINs to the new chassis they had bought (I guess they were buying new chassis from a vendor), they never paid the manufacture tax.
